软件技术在大数据中的应用(共3666字).doc
《软件技术在大数据中的应用(共3666字).doc》由会员分享,可在线阅读,更多相关《软件技术在大数据中的应用(共3666字).doc(6页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、软件技术在大数据中的应用(共3666字)摘要:大数据时代下计算机软件的开发与应用,已经覆盖到人们生活的方方面面,包括利用网络计算机软件,开展基础设施、教育、科研等领域的业务服务。在开展多种计算机软件功能服务的过程中,主要将计算机服务器、数据库等进行结合,促进不同网络平台之间数据信息的传输、共享,以提高计算机软件及大数据信息的利用效率。关键词:计算机软件技术;大数据;应用;研究1概述1.1计算机软件的主要内容计算机软件包含系统软件、应用软件两方面内容,其中系统软件是本身存在于计算机系统内的软件,如Windowsmediaplayer、Windows文本、Office办公软件等;而应用软件则是基于
2、系统平台,构建用于日常事务处理的应用程序。在网络计算机软件的开发过程中,需要根据不同用户的业务功能需求,设置软件的登录界面、功能端口与交互模式,以保证各项网络事务的及时处理。因此大数据计算、网络云存储技术等,被用于计算机软件的功能开发、数据处理中,以网络云平台为基础,进行企事业单位数据信息的搜集、分类、统计分析与存储。从而满足不同用户多项业务办理的需求。1.2大数据技术的主要内容及其发展状况大数据技术主要依托Hadoop分布式系统架构、HDFS分布式文件存储、Hive数据仓库,以及Spark应用程序、云计算管理平台,对网络中存在的海量数据信息,进行采集、分类、预处理与存储。其中Hadoop分布
3、式系统架构,主要包含HDFS、MapReduce等功能模块,能够部署在配置较低的计算机硬件上,对网络中的海量数据信息进行输入/输出控制,HDFS有着较高的数据吞吐量和容错性。而MapReduce则主要用于1TB以上大规模数据集的的并行运算,通常MapReduce应用程序被运行在分布式系统中,每个服务器上可以运行成百上千个并行计算集群。MapReduce数据处理平台,通常会从Hive数据仓库获取自身需要的分布式数据/文件内容,之后自动完成海量数据任务的并行计算。最后Spark应用程序框架、云计算管理平台,是与Hadoop分布式系统相似的数据处理引擎,主要通过内存分布数据集、Web软件服务模式,为
4、企业提供远程的数据访问、软件功能服务。企业只需要访问网络云服务平台,而无需下载或购买软件,就能够完成后台数据信息的查询、优化迭代与存储。因此在大数据虚拟化技术快速发展的形势下,企事业单位、教育及科研机构,可以通过虚拟化硬件资源的支持,构建起数据信息共享的云计算平台,对海量的数据信息进行收集、处理与存储,而且用户、云计算管理平台之间,能够通过不同程序语言的转换来完成信息交流。2大数据技术环境下的发展方向在大数据及云计算技术指导下,计算机软件开发与设计,主要与虚拟化数据处理、云存储、信息安全等技术进行结合,不断完善计算机软件的数据信息搜集、处理与传输功能,以及多种业务的服务功能。在虚拟化数据信息处
5、理的过程中,服务器会利用网络生成的虚拟代码,对云计算虚拟化平台中的虚拟资源进行统一管理,从而完成企事业单位等机构的数据自由调度、业务功能服务。2.1计算机软件与虚拟化数据处理技术的结合随着大数据虚拟化技术、移动互联网络的发展,企事业单位、基础服务部门和科研机构,开始依托大数据虚拟化技术,进行自身内部资源、服务项目的优化配置与管理,以满足不同用户多样化的数据信息获取、业务办理需求。近年来,政府行政部门、教育机构、医疗机构等,纷纷构建起自身的虚拟化信息共享云平台,结合某一应用程序的显示界面控制技术,进行多种功能服务场景的搭建。用户在海量数据信息访问的过程中,后台服务器会对数据库中的数据资源,进行筛
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 软件技术 数据 中的 应用 3666
限制150内